We all know we are supposed to "eat healthy" but what does that mean? How does it really affect our health?

In episode 6 of Sick Society, Dr Alexis Paton and Sir Andrew "Bod" Goddard are joined by Dr Duane Mellor, a double award winning registered dietitian and science communicator who says that we've lost touch with what food is.

In this episode we will discuss:
  • homogenization of our food supply
  • why we eat, where we eat & who we eat with
  • the cost of food
  • why focusing on obesity is missing the point
  • "food noise" & the struggle to navigate the world of nutrition advice
  • how we enjoy food
